Factors to Consider When Choosing Epoxy Flooring
Epoxy flooring is a popular choice for both residential and commercial spaces due to its durability, aesthetic appeal, and ease of maintenance. However, selecting the right type of epoxy flooring for your specific needs requires careful consideration of several factors. Here are five key aspects to keep in mind when choosing epoxy flooring:

1. Purpose and Usage
Understanding the primary purpose and usage of the space where the epoxy flooring will be installed is crucial. Different areas have varying demands, and the type of epoxy flooring you choose should match these requirements. For example, industrial settings like factories or warehouses need epoxy floors that can withstand heavy machinery, chemical spills, and high foot traffic. On the other hand, residential garages or basements may require epoxy coatings that focus more on appearance and basic durability. Consider factors such as load-bearing capacity, resistance to chemicals, and slip resistance based on the intended use of the space.

2. Surface Preparation and Condition
The condition of the existing floor surface plays a significant role in the success of an epoxy flooring installation. Proper surface preparation is essential for ensuring a strong bond between the epoxy and the substrate. This may involve cleaning, repairing cracks, and grinding the surface to create the necessary texture. Assess the current state of your floor and determine the level of preparation required. Some substrates, like concrete, may need extensive preparation, while others might require minimal work. Choosing a professional installer who understands the importance of thorough surface preparation can greatly impact the longevity and performance of your epoxy floor.

3. Type of Epoxy Coating
There are various types of epoxy coatings available, each with unique properties and benefits. The most common types include:

Self-Leveling Epoxy: Ideal for creating a smooth, seamless surface in commercial and residential spaces.
Mortar Epoxy: Highly durable and suitable for heavy-duty environments, such as industrial settings.
Quartz-Filled Epoxy: Combines epoxy resin with colored quartz grains, providing a decorative and slip-resistant surface, perfect for restrooms, locker rooms, and schools.
Graveled Epoxy: Offers a highly textured and decorative finish, often used in showrooms and lobbies.
Consider the specific needs of your space and choose an epoxy coating that offers the appropriate balance of durability, aesthetics, and functionality.

4. Aesthetic Appeal
Epoxy flooring is not only functional but also offers a wide range of aesthetic options. The choice of colors, patterns, and finishes can significantly impact the look and feel of your space. Decide whether you want a high-gloss, matte, or metallic finish. You can also opt for decorative elements like colored flakes or custom designs to enhance the visual appeal. Consider the overall design theme of your space and select an epoxy flooring option that complements it. The versatility of epoxy allows for creative customization, making it suitable for a variety of applications, from modern office spaces to stylish home interiors.

5. Budget and Maintenance
Budget is always a key consideration in any flooring project. While epoxy flooring is generally cost-effective, prices can vary based on the type of epoxy, the condition of the existing floor, and the level of customization. Obtain detailed quotes from reputable contractors and compare them to ensure you are getting the best value for your investment. Additionally, consider the long-term maintenance requirements. Epoxy floors are known for their low maintenance, but certain environments may necessitate periodic re-coating or specific cleaning protocols. Evaluate the total cost of ownership, including initial installation and ongoing maintenance, to make an informed decision.

Conclusion
Choosing the right epoxy flooring involves balancing functionality, aesthetics, and budget to meet your specific needs. By considering the purpose and usage, surface preparation and condition, type of epoxy coating, aesthetic appeal, and budget and maintenance, you can ensure a successful and satisfying flooring project. Epoxy flooring offers a durable, versatile, and attractive solution for a wide range of applications, making it a worthwhile investment for both residential and commercial spaces.

The Value of Hiring an Expert Plumbing Technician for Your Pipes Requirements

When it pertains to preserving your home, one of one of the most essential aspects is the pipes system. From dripping faucets to stopped up drains pipes, having a correctly working pipes system is crucial for your everyday comfort and comfort. While some small plumbing issues can be tackled as do-it-yourself jobs, there are many situations where employing a specialist plumbing professional is the most effective course of action.

Professional plumbings are educated and experienced in taking care of a wide range of pipes problems. Whether it’s fixing a burst pipeline, mounting a brand-new water heater, or updating your plumbing components, a knowledgeable plumber has the expertise to finish the job right the very first time. Trying to take care of intricate pipes issues by yourself can lead to further damages and costly repairs later on.

Moreover, specialist plumbing professionals have the right tools and equipment to efficiently detect and settle plumbing issues. They are furnished to take care of different sorts of pipe materials, sewer lines, and fixtures, guaranteeing that the job is done successfully and securely. By hiring a professional plumbing technician, you can have comfort understanding that your plumbing system is in good hands.

In addition to their technical skills, professional plumbings additionally offer important recommendations and recommendations on just how to much better keep your pipes system. Whether it’s recommending water-saving fixtures, identifying potential concerns, or providing preventive upkeep tips, a knowledgeable plumbing can aid you enhance the effectiveness and durability of your pipes system.

Generally, when it pertains to your home’s plumbing, buying the solutions of a professional plumbing professional is a wise choice. From proficiency and devices to advice and satisfaction, a specialist plumber can guarantee that your pipes system runs smoothly and efficiently. So, the next time you come across a pipes problem, don’t think twice to call a relied on plumbing technician to handle the work with skill and accuracy.

Navigating the Complexities of Divorce Modification in Boise

Divorce can be a complex and emotionally challenging process, and even after the divorce is finalized, there may be circumstances that arise that require changes to the original agreement. This is where a Boise divorce modification lawyer can be invaluable in helping you navigate the legal system and achieve the best possible outcome. In this article, we will explore the reasons why divorce modification may be necessary, the process of modifying a divorce agreement, and the benefits of working with a skilled divorce modification lawyer in Boise.

Reasons for Divorce Modification

There are many reasons why a divorce agreement may need to be modified. Some common reasons include:

1. Changes in income or financial situation: If one spouse’s income or financial situation changes significantly, it may be necessary to adjust the spousal support or child support payments.
2. Changes in custody arrangements: As children grow and develop, their needs and circumstances may change, requiring adjustments to the original custody agreement.
3. Changes in property division: If one spouse inherits property or receives a significant inheritance, it may be necessary to adjust the property division agreement.
4. Changes in health or disability: If one spouse becomes ill or disabled, it may be necessary to adjust the spousal support or child support payments.

The Process of Modifying a Divorce Agreement

The process of modifying a divorce agreement can be complex and time-consuming. It typically begins with a petition to the court, which outlines the reasons for the modification and the proposed changes. The other spouse will then have the opportunity to respond to the petition, and the court will schedule a hearing to review the proposed changes.

During the hearing, both spouses will have the opportunity to present their cases and provide evidence to support their positions. The court will then make a decision based on the evidence presented and the best interests of the parties involved.
